WrSpy: Анализатор логов WinRoute и не только




Блокировка в Squid NT

Для использования режима автоматического блокирования/разблокирования доступа пользователей, превысивших лимит трафика, необходимо проделать следущее:
1. Скопировать в каталог установки WrSpy файл squid_reconf.bat и отредактировать его согласно текущей конфигурации Squid.
2. Внести в конфиг Squid'а squid.conf следущие команды:

љ acl blocked proxy_auth_regex -i "c:/WrSpy/Blocked_Users.list"
љ acl clients proxy_auth REQUIRED

- где заменить c:/WrSpy/ на полный путь к каталогу, в который установлен WrSpy.
3. Зайти в пункт меню "Конфигурация" - "Блокировка пользователя" и установить там птицу в строчке, содержащей Blocked_Users, тем самым включить разрешение режима блокирования/разблокирования. При необходимости отключения режима - снять эту птицу.

Блокирование/разблокирование пользователя производится при обнаружении превышения/недостижения лимита трафика для незаблокированого/заблокированого пользователя. При этом формируется файл Blocked_Users.list, содержащий список логинов пользователей, которых необходимо заблокировать, и запускается squid_reconf.bat, выполняющий реконфигурацию Squid'а.
Напоминаю, что изменение доступа пользователей происходит только после реального ввода из лога хотя бы одной записи.

Версия 1.5.7 - добавлена блокировка по IP. Для включения в настройке Блокировки доступа включить группу Blocked_IP, в файлик squid_reconf.bat внести соответствующие изменения, позволяющие обработать файл заблокированых адресов Blocked_IP.list